<p>We are only a few weeks away from the first scrimmages in the lead up to the 2025-26 KHSAA basketball season. The excitement level for this year is high. This is the first time in a few years that we haven't had a few teams that are clearly ahead of the pack in the race for the state title. I am going to be previewing all 16 regions by breaking down the top 5 teams and the top 5 college prospects in each region. Being a top 5 college prospect and being a top 5 player in the region are not the same thing. There are a lot of really good high school players in Kentucky who are not necessarily great college prospects. Here's a look at the top 5 teams and prospects in the sixteenth region where Ashland has reigned supreme for years now.</p>

<p class="text-gray-700">One of the best pure scorers that Kentucky has seen over the last few seasons, Spurlock had an injury derail his summer. Committed to Youngstown State, Jacob is anxious to get Boyd County a regional title before graduation.</p>

<p class="text-gray-700">Yet another impact transfer in the arms race between Ashland and Boyd, Rimmer moved to Boyd from Russell after averaging 15 points and 8 rebounds per game in his Sophomore season. Caleb is a bruising forward that should be hard to handle since defenses can't double him and leave Spurlock or Payne uncovered.</p>
